One of the fastest growing cities with millennials

Millennials are 29 to 44 years old in 2025 and a major force in the consumer and political marketplace. Denver’s growing tech, finance, cannabis and professional services sectors draws Millennials who like the city’s outdoor lifestyle and progressive culture. The city’s Millennials include career-focused single and dual income households without kids, and parents focused on childcare and kids’ products. These participants reflect different, but complementary ways Millennials live and give brands a critical understanding of their customers.

Denver’s Millennials are informed early adopters whose influence goes beyond the immediate metro area as their choices affect consumers across the country. Businesses benefit from hearing their insights as engaged consumers motivated by core values of sustainability, inclusivity and social responsibility. High income households

Denver’s educated, professional workforce includes many dual income families with disposable income to spend on products and experiences. These households are early adopters of premium goods and trendsetters for mainstream markets across the country. They are educated, highly selective, research-driven and weigh factors including quality, brand values and long-term benefits before making purchasing decisions.

Brands engaging with this demographic gain valuable insight into what motivates affluent consumers across industries in the city and beyond the mountain west region.
